You might be wondering, “Does insurance cover rehab in Texas?” Most health insurance plans now include coverage for drug and alcohol rehab.
Thanks to federal laws like the Affordable Care Act (ACA) and the Mental Health Parity Act, insurance companies must treat addiction treatment the same way they treat other medical conditions. This means your plan may help pay for care such as:

It’s important to understand the difference between in-network and out-of-network rehab programs if you’re asking the question, “Does insurance pay for rehab in Texas?”
When a rehab center is in-network with your insurance provider, the cost of care is typically lower. You may benefit from:
We’re in-network with many plans and can confirm your benefits quickly.
If a rehab center is out-of-network, your insurance may still cover part of the treatment. However, you’ll usually have higher out-of-pocket costs and may need to submit claims yourself. Some plans offer good out-of-network benefits, so it’s still worth checking.

No, your premiums won’t increase just because you use your insurance for addiction treatment. Under federal law, insurers aren’t allowed to raise rates based on treatment for a medical condition like substance use disorder. This protection ensures you can seek care without penalty.
